I DO like that idea of using the loop pedal to record, but I wonder about at what level of fidelity it records. Have you actually done this, Pat? Does it sound as good as high sample rate WAV files? I will have to follow your link and read up on that. Besides it's an opportunity to buy a new toy.

Edit: I just did a quick scan of the specs and it appears to use an SD card for storage, so logic says I could record in my studio, dump to an SD, stick that SD in the Looper and just play back data that I know has the fidelity of what I recorded, and just use it as a dedicated playback device. That's kind of what you described. In fact that's exactly what you described. So, the next step in the logic path is whether I would invest $250 for something that would be used as a playback tool, but for nothing else (at least to me), or just use the iPad I already have.
